Abstract

This is a collection of essays documenting recent experiences in the implementation of decentralization programmes. It includes introductory and concluding chapters on the role of voluntary organizations, the decentralization of integrated rural development projects, and organizational linkages for decentralized rural development, with regional chapters on Asia, East Africa, North Africa, and Latin America. Individual chapters are abstracted separately.-D.Conyers(CDS)
